Japanese carmaker Toyota has launched the updated 2019 Fortuner and Innova Crysta in the Indian market. Both the 2019 Toyota Fortuner and Innova have been updated with new features, which give premiums to these cars. The Toyota 2019 Innova Crysta has an initial price of 14.93 lakhs. At the same time, its top model costs Rs 22.43 lakhs.

On the other hand, Innova Crysta Touring Sport has also been updated and this sporty look MPV has an initial price of 18.92 lakhs. The price is of its base variant, while its top variant costs up to Rs 23.47 lakh. Apart from this, if we talk about 2019 Toyota Fortuner, its price starts from Rs 27.83 lakh to Rs 33.60 lakh. The mentioned prices are of the ex-showroom prices.

Toyota Fortuner and Innova are both the best selling cars in their segments. Toyota has sold 1.5 lakh units in India since the launch of Fortuner in 2009. Likewise, 8 lakh units of Innova have been sold in India so far. This MPV was launched in India in 2005. In addition, more than 2.25 lakh units have been sold for the latest Innova Crysta (2016 Launching).

New features are also provided in the updated models of both cars. Both Fortuner and Innova have standardized perforated leather seats and hit rejection glass. Apart from this, new Innova Sporting Ivory Leather for both vehicles have new upholstery color options, while the new Chamois color has been given in Fortuner. In addition to these new features, the 2019 Toyota Innova Crysta features the Embodied 'Christa' logo and Fast Charging USB support. On the other hand, Innova Touring Sport has a new hit rejection glass and a fast-charging USB port.
